Date: 2003.08.29 10:00:22 Category: Music From: Stephen Conroy Company: Onzou Records Phone: 250-383-2403 (PRLEAP.COM) YAYA DIALLO’S classic instrumental album "Nangapè’ of West African drumming, balafon and flute music is reissued on CD in 2002 on the Onzou Records label. This is Yaya Diallo’s 1980 debut album that continues to bring international recognition to his work as master drummer, musician, teacher, author, composer, dancer, healer, lecturer, storyteller and "Healing Drum Tour" guide to Mali, West Africa. Yaya Diallo, a native of Mali, West Africa and major custodian of West African music and culture shares a diverse range of music on Onzou Records: ‘Nangapè’ combines personal expression with traditional forms. ‘Dounoukan’ offers insight into the village music at the heart of African society. ‘Live at Club Soda’ bridges traditional and popular music in a new genre of music emerging in Mali known as KANZA. On the "LIve at Club Soda’ album Yaya Diallo transposes the music to Occidental instruments including saxophone, violin, bass and electric guitars, drumset and voice as well as traditional drums.
